Bir makronun çalışmasını yönetme

Katılım
22 Mayıs 2014
Mesajlar
107
Excel Vers. ve Dili
excell 2010
Butona basıldığında seçili hücrelerdeki verileri silen bir makrom var. Verilerin yanlışlıkla silinmesini önlemek için butona tıkladığımda emin misiniz? mesaj kutusunun çıkmasını istiyorum. Evet dersem işleme devam hayır dersem işlemi iptal etmesi gerekiyor.
Excellde çok iyi değilim. Anlatan arkadaş kodla birlikte nasıl yapılacağını da anlatırsa çok minnettar olurum.
Yardım eden herkese peşinen çok teşekkürler.
 

yanginci34

Altın Üye
Katılım
6 Temmuz 2010
Mesajlar
1,649
Excel Vers. ve Dili
excel2016
Altın Üyelik Bitiş Tarihi
12-10-2026
Kodunuzun en başına aşağıdakini ilave edip denermisiniz.
If MsgBox("Silmek İstediğinizden Eminmisiniz.!!", vbYesNo + vbQuestion, "DİKKAT") = vbYes Then
Burası sizin kodunuzun içeriği
End If
 
Katılım
22 Mayıs 2014
Mesajlar
107
Excel Vers. ve Dili
excell 2010
Anladığım kadarıyla şu şekilde yaptım
Kendi makromda "burası sizin kodunuz kısmına makro kodumu (hücreleri silen) ekledim. ama çalışmadı.
Makro kodum şu şekildedir siz ekleyebilir misiniz?


Sub ok_sill()
'
' ok_sill Makro
'

'
Sheets("gülen yüz").Select
Range("E2:AH25").Select
Selection.ClearContents
Sheets("Sayfa1").Select
End Sub
 

yanginci34

Altın Üye
Katılım
6 Temmuz 2010
Mesajlar
1,649
Excel Vers. ve Dili
excel2016
Altın Üyelik Bitiş Tarihi
12-10-2026
Sub ok_sill()
If MsgBox("Silmek İstediğinizden Eminmisiniz.!!", vbYesNo + vbQuestion, "DİKKAT") = vbYes Then
Sheets("gülen yüz").Select
Range("E2:AH25").Select
Selection.ClearContents
Sheets("Sayfa1").Select
end if
End Sub
 
Üst